Quotes Logo Dark Dublin: Torture, Murder & Mystery takes guests on a chilling journey through Dublin's sinister past. This walking tour explores gruesome stories of murder, torture, cannibalism, and more. It's a spooky adventure perfect for history buffs and those who love a good scare.

The tour starts at Dublin Castle, where the dark history comes alive. Hear tales of priest hunters and learn why the upper courtyard was called the Devil’s Half Acre. Explore side streets near Barnardo Square to uncover stories of cannibalism. The adventure continues toward areas once known as Hell, revealing the secrets of brothels, witches, and the notorious Hellfire Club. See the old city walls, and learn about grave robbing near St. Audoen's Church Area, the legend of The Black Pig near Smithfield Square, and a killer with no legs.

This 2-hour walking tour includes an in-person guide and is limited to small groups for an intimate experience. Guests will pass by iconic landmarks like St Patrick's Cathedral Grounds and Christ Church Hidden History. Please note that private transportation and dinner are not included. The Journey

1

Barnardo Square, Dame Street

Begin your Dublin adventure in Barnardo Square, a vibrant meeting point on Dame Street, nestled beside the historic City Hall and across from the grand Olympia Theatre. Keep an eye out for the guides with the purple umbrellas, ready to lead you into the heart of Dublin's spectral history.

2

Dublin Castle Courtyards

Step into the chilling past within the Lower and Upper Courtyards of Dublin Castle. Although the tour does not enter the castle, explore the eerie stories of torture and the infamous 'Devil's Half Acre'. Feel the weight of history as you wander the grounds where centuries of dark events unfolded.

3

Cannibalism Stories

Delve into the grim and unsettling tales of cannibalism that linger in Dublin's shadowy past. Explore the folklore and historical accounts of this taboo subject, uncovering the dark side of human survival and the desperation of bygone eras.

4

St Patrick's Cathedral Grounds

Venture into the hallowed grounds of St Patrick's Cathedral, a majestic landmark steeped in history. Though the tour does not enter the church, uncover the fascinating story of Jonathan Swift, the renowned satirist and former Dean, and explore the secrets hidden within this sacred space.

5

Christ Church Hidden History

Uncover the hidden history and mysteries surrounding Christ Church, one of Dublin's oldest and most iconic cathedrals. Even though the tour does not enter, discover the extraordinary stories woven into the fabric of this ancient church, revealing the events and secrets that shaped its legacy.

6

St Audoen's Church Area

Explore the dark past surrounding St Audoen's Church, a site haunted by tales of grave robbing and the terrifying legend of The Black Pig. While the tour doesn't enter the church, imagine the chilling events that unfolded in its shadow, adding a layer of macabre intrigue to your journey.

7

St Michan's Church Vicinity

Dive into the brutal history linked to the area of St Michan's Church, famous for its mummified remains and eerie vaults. Although the tour does not enter the church, hear the grim stories of Billy in the Bowl and other more recent dark events, immersing yourself in the spine-chilling atmosphere of this historic site.

8

Smithfield Square

Conclude your tour in Smithfield Square with a captivating and unsettling story of a local murderer. As the endpoint on a public square, this vibrant locale transforms into a stage for a final, unforgettable tale of Dublin's sinister underbelly.
